The statistical-mechanical theory of stress transmission in granular materials

S.F. Edwards and D.V. Grinev

Physica A: Statistical Mechanics and its Applications, 1999, vol. 263, issue 1, 545-553

Abstract: We propose a statistical-mechanical theory of stress transmission in disordered arrays of rigid grains with perfect friction. Starting from the equations of intergranular force and torque balance we derive the fundamental equations that govern the propagation of stress through an aggregate. We illustrate the validity of our approach on two simple geometries.
